The concealed price of clutter
Clutter quietly tax obligations your day. People undervalue just how much searching for tools, documents, or winter boots sets you back up until they include it up: 10 minutes a day becomes over 60 hours a year. The larger expense turns up when a lease finishes, a remodelling starts, or household security is at stake. I have actually seen final rubbish removal quotes double just because the client waited till the day before handover, lost their time window at the local transfer terminal, and had no choice yet to pay for weekend break labor and after-hours disposal.
Even minor mess produces risk. Cardboard stacked near a heating system transforms a storage room right into a fire threat. Old lithium batteries and half-used paint containers can ignite or leakage. City inspectors do not care just how hectic you were last spring; if waste removal is not up to code, fines follow.

What to understand about rates and where the money goes
Most expert junk removal business rate by quantity, often in fractions of a truck lots. A typical box vehicle in this area brings around 12 to 16 cubic backyards. Prices vary by market, but an usual variety is 250 to 750 bucks for a quarter to a fifty percent truck, and 600 to 1,200 dollars for a complete truck, consisting of labor and standard disposal. Heavy materials set you back even more because transfer terminals charge by weight. Floor tile, concrete, dirt, roof roof shingles, and wet wood can trigger obese charges. Anticipate additional charges for tvs with CRT tubes, refrigerators with cooling agent, tires, and mattresses as a result of reusing or managing rules.
DIY appears less costly up until you price time, vehicle service, fuel, dump fees, and the second journey you did not plan for. A regular pickup holds 2 to 3 cubic yards listed below the rail. If you have 10 cubic lawns of combined house scrap and your transfer terminal charges 100 to 200 bucks per load with a one-ton minimum, you may invest 200 to 400 dollars in disposal alone, plus 100 to 200 bucks for a truck for the day and gas. If you value your Saturday at absolutely no, DIY wins. If you require the room by Friday night, a crew might be the less costly decision.
Photos help convert a soft price quote right into a firm one. Line things in creating issue. Request for the minimum load price, the per-fraction price, and details additional charges for heavy or unique items, then compare like for like.
When hiring pros makes good sense, and when it does n'thtmlplcehlder 42end. The decision does not pivot just on price. It also experiences on time pressure, safety and security, gain access to, and your resistance for hefty training. A third-floor device without any elevator and a 24-hour notification to abandon is not a do it yourself weekend break. A one-car garage with floppy cardboard, broken chairs, and eight lender boxes of old documents is easy DIY. Here is a compact way to weigh it without overthinking: Choose DIY if you have flexible time, very easy access to a regional transfer station, and the tons is primarily light house scrap that suits one to 2 pick-up trips. Hire a team if you face stairs, tight deadlines, hefty or uncomfortable things, or combined materials that require multiple disposal streams. Staffs bring devices, dollies, and expertise of neighborhood recycling and dangerous rules. Consider a crossbreed if you can pre-sort and self-haul the simple stuff, then generate pros for the last 20 percent, which typically takes 80 percent of the time. I have seen customers conserve 300 to 600 dollars by pre-bagging light particles, separating electronics, and staging things, then paying a group to carry the large pieces and take care of the dump runs. Safety and compliance are not optional
Every area lugs its own rules. Disregarding them turns fast right into expensive. Batteries most likely to dedicated collection points. Oil-based paint, solvents, and pesticides require hazardous handling. Some towns limit the variety of cumbersome products enabled at curbside or require appointments for device pickup. A fine for prohibited unloading can run hundreds to hundreds of dollars, and neighborhoods remember.
Inside the space, load courses and lift strategy keep you and your assistants out of urgent care. Clear stairways and landings prior to relocating big products. Link back doors. Usage forearm training bands for uncomfortable furnishings. Do not run a dolly down stairways without a spotter and a plan for each touchdown. If your gut states an object requires 3 people, it possibly does.
For offices and stores, compliance includes documents. Disk drives and backup tapes should be cleaned or shredded prior to disposal. Old fluorescent tubes consist of mercury and go to a specific stream. Clinical or laboratory atmospheres bring biohazard policies and specialized vendors.

Where to send points besides landfill
The fastest path is not constantly the trash. Regional reuse networks move items quickly if you provide them well. Take clear images and give measurements, condition notes, and pick-up home windows. Nonprofits that approve furniture usually set up pickups once a week. Metal recyclers pay by weight for appliances and scrap; not much, but enough to counter a dump charge. Electronic devices recyclers take printers, towers, displays, and cords, in some cases at no charge on marked days.
Not every donation aids. Broken, stained, or insufficient things produce price for the charity. If you would be shamed to commend a friend, it most likely belongs in the waste stream.
Specific methods by space or job type
Apartments and apartments with common elevators need diplomacy and timing. Get the lift with home monitoring ideally and pad all corners with moving coverings. Roll rugs and tape them tight so they do not flower and quit the door. Bag tiny products heavily, double-bag liquids, and label vulnerable bags by feel with a knot design, not simply a marker, so you can sort fast in the truck.
Garages compensate a clockwise sweep. Beginning at the garage door and function around the walls. Take out yard devices and bikes initially to open area. Corral hardware and chemicals onto a single table so you do one disposal prepare for the whole lot. Propane cylinders and outdoor camping gas catch individuals by surprise; take care of those individually and transport upright.
Storage systems burn money by the month. If you have had one for greater than a year, unlock and ask what you would certainly get once again today. If the truthful solution is much less than a quarter of the components, routine a half day, bring a pal, and finish the service. I have watched clients conserve over a thousand bucks a year by closing an unit that housed nothing they used.
Offices change fast. Close the paper loophole by scanning only what you need to maintain for lawful or tax reasons, shred the remainder, and stop paying for filing cupboards you never ever open. When removing IT, get rid of possession tags and photograph identification numbers prior to reusing. Your future self will thanks throughout audits or guarantee claims.
Timing conserves actual money
Transfer stations frequently have lower delay times midweek and prior to 10 a.m. Booking a team for a morning slot can reduce labor by an hour that would otherwise be melted in website traffic and lines. End-of-month crunch in rental markets increases demand for junk removal, so mid-month scheduling can cut 10 to 20 percent off quotes merely since teams are not slammed.
Weather issues. Warm days sap energy and push people into errors. Rainfall makes cardboard flop and furnishings swell. If the projection looks harsh, stage inside and load quick throughout a clear window. I have actually moved loads by 24 hr to evade a tornado and cut the work in half.

Waste elimination, however cleaner
It is not realistic to reuse every item. It is sensible to divert a considerable section without slowing the work. Steels pull easily right into a dedicated stack and most likely to junk. Cardboard breaks down right into workable bundles that many centers consider complimentary. Electronic devices ought to never ride with basic rubbish elimination; they include recoverable materials and often contaminants. Textiles in usable problem can be nabbed and contributed, while tarnished or torn items might most likely to textile recycling where available.
Keep an eye on contamination. A bag of paper towels taken in electric motor oil can not go with combined recycling, and packing glass with heavy metal scraps produces threats. If you utilize a professional junk removal service, ask how they arrange and where they tip. Several credible attires partner with neighborhood recyclers and contribution centers and can price estimate diversion prices without puffery.

What is the difference between junk and rubbish?
Junk usually refers to unwanted items such as furniture, appliances, or broken household goods. Rubbish generally refers to everyday waste like packaging, food waste, or debris. Junk may sometimes be reusable or recyclable, while rubbish is often general waste. The terms are often used interchangeably but can differ by context.
